英語で読む

次の方法で共有


Modifiability 列挙型

定義

バイナリ XAML (BAML) クラスまたはクラス メンバーの LocalizabilityAttribute の変更できる値を指定します。

C#
public enum Modifiability
継承
Modifiability

フィールド

名前 説明
Inherit 2

ターゲット値の modifiability 設定は、親ノードから継承されます。

Modifiable 1

ターゲット値はローカライザーで変更可能です。

Unmodifiable 0

ターゲット値はローカライザーで変更不可能です。

次のコード例は、ボタンに対して定義されているローカライズ属性の変更可能性の値を示しています。

XAML
<!-- Define localization attributes for the button.
      - The content is visible to the localizer and can be changed.
      - The font family property is visible to the localizer but cannot be changed. -->
  <Button
    FontFamily="Microsoft San Serif"
    Localization.Attributes=
      "$Content(Button Readable Modifiable) FontFamily(Font Readable Unmodifiable)" >
    your company name here
  </Button>

注釈

属性は LocalizabilityAttribute 、クラス、プロパティ、またはメソッドに適用できます。

ローカライズ属性の使用方法の詳細については、「 ローカライズ属性とコメント」を参照してください。

適用対象

製品 バージョン
.NET Framework 3.0, 3.5, 4.0, 4.5, 4.5.1, 4.5.2, 4.6, 4.6.1, 4.6.2, 4.7, 4.7.1, 4.7.2, 4.8, 4.8.1
Windows Desktop 3.0, 3.1, 5, 6, 7, 8, 9

こちらもご覧ください